What are Dependencies?

When writing software code, it is not uncommon for one piece of code to be dependent on another. A dependency is a piece of code that must run before or after the main body of code in order for an application to work properly. Dependencies are often classified as "required dependencies" and "optional dependencies", where required dependencies are absolutely necessary for an application to function properly, while optional dependencies may provide additional functionality or support that enhances the user experience but is not essential.

Additional topics related to dependencies include account creation, project setup, user management & authentication, and devops.